MRI Whole Spine Screening – Without Contrast is a non-invasive imaging procedure that provides detailed visualization of the cervical, thoracic, and lumbar spine without using injectable dyes or contrast agents. It helps detect structural and neural abnormalities in the spinal cord, vertebrae, and intervertebral discs with exceptional clarity.

This type of MRI is ideal for patients who cannot receive contrast injections due to allergies, kidney issues, or other health constraints. The scan covers the entire spinal axis, helping doctors diagnose conditions like disc herniation, spinal cord compression, degenerative disorders, and early-stage spinal pathologies. It is also known as a Spinal cord MRI without injection and is a safe and highly precise diagnostic tool.

Importance of MRI Whole Spine Screening – Without Contrast

The spine is a critical part of the human body, supporting movement and acting as a communication bridge between the brain and the body. Any problem in the spinal region can cause severe pain, numbness, or even mobility issues. Early detection through MRI full spine scan without dye helps in identifying such problems before they worsen.

  1. The procedure detects slipped discs, infection, tumors, multiple sclerosis, and congenital spine issues.

  2. Being a Non-contrast MRI spine screening, it eliminates the risk of adverse reactions linked to contrast materials.

  3. It helps physicians plan appropriate treatment and monitor spinal conditions over time.

  4. The test is especially important for individuals experiencing unexplained back pain, weakness, or postural discomfort.

Complete spine MRI scan gives a clear, consolidated view of all three spine regions and helps rule out diseases spreading across multiple segments.

Benefits of MRI Whole Spine Screening – Without Contrast

MRI of the whole spine offers numerous diagnostic advantages that make it essential in orthopedic, neurological, and radiological evaluations:

  1. Non-invasive and safe: As no contrast is used, it is suitable even for patients with reduced kidney function.

  2. High clarity: MRI provides high-resolution, multi-planar images that allow precise understanding of spine anatomy.

  3. No radiation exposure: Unlike X-rays or CT scans, MRI uses magnetic fields and radio waves, making it safe for repeated follow-ups.

  4. Early detection: Identifying spinal degeneration or diseases early helps prevent long-term complications.

  5. Comprehensive coverage: A MRI cervical, thoracic, lumbar spine screening ensures every part of the spinal column is evaluated in one session.

Because it is a Spinal cord MRI without injection, patients face minimal discomfort and can resume their daily activities immediately after the procedure.

How MRI Whole Spine Screening – Without Contrast is Done

The Whole spine MRI test generally takes around 45 to 60 minutes and requires no special preparation. Fasting is not necessary unless specified by your doctor. During the procedure, the patient lies still on a movable MRI table that slides into the scanner.

  1. A coil is placed around the spine to capture detailed images.

  2. The scanner uses strong magnetic fields and radio waves to build highly detailed cross-sectional images of the spinal structure.

  3. Technologists monitor the procedure from a separate console and communicate with the patient throughout the scan.

As this is a Non-contrast MRI spine screening, no dye or injection is administered. The radiologist then interprets the resulting images to prepare a detailed report highlighting any abnormalities such as disc bulge, nerve compression, or bone lesions.

Scan Parameters and Test Information

The MRI Whole Spine Screening is conducted under standardized imaging parameters for optimal image quality:

  1. Sequence Type: T1-weighted, T2-weighted, STIR

  2. Plane Orientation: Sagittal and Axial

  3. Field of View: Cervical to Sacral region

  4. Scan Duration: 45–60 minutes

  5. Patient Preparation: Remove metal objects; wear comfortable, metal-free clothing
